University of California divests from hedge funds with scathing criticism 

Securities Docket

The $190bn manager of the University of California’s endowment and pension has divested from hedge funds as its chief investment officer lambasted the asset class for failing to provide adequate risk protection. UC Investments in a meeting on Tuesday approved a plan to reallocate its 10 per cent absolute return portfolio — or its investments in hedge funds — to public equities, finalising a wind-down that began five years ago.

DOJ Investigated Arresting Minnesota Judges, Lawyers for Remote Hearings

Practice of Law

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) has been breaking a lot of ground in its attempt to deport noncitizens. For example, a now-common practice is for ICE agents to appear at criminal defense hearings for noncitizens, sometimes in plainclothes, to arrest defendants. This practice had never been used before since it discourages attendance at court hearings.

Donald Trump set to open US retirement market to crypto investments

Securities Docket

Donald Trump is preparing to open the $9tn US retirement market to cryptocurrency investments, gold, and private equity in a move that would spur a radical shift in the way Americans’ savings are managed. Trump is expected to sign an executive order as soon as this week that would open up 401k plans to alternative investments beyond traditional stocks and bonds, according to three people who have been briefed on the president’s plans.
